PUTRAJAYA:
A religious teacher today began a six-month jail term for causing hurt to his pupil by caning him on the legs five years ago because the boy refused to see him as instructed.

Adib Abd Halim, 28, was also fined RM2,000, the maximum allowed under the law for voluntarily causing hurt to the victim, then 11 years old.

A three-member Court of Appeal bench chaired by Hanipah Farikullah said the High Court did not impose a sentence in accordance with the law.

The High Court had revised a magistrate’s decision and sentenced Adib to a day’s jail and fined him RM4,000 which he paid.

“We set aside the (High Court) sentence and restore the magistrate’s ruling. We order the warrant of committal to be issued forthwith,” Hanipah said in allowing the prosecution’s appeal.

The other judges on the bench were P Ravinthran and Hashim Hamzah.

Hanipah said the High Court also “did not consider at all” the sentencing principle for the offence.

She said the bench took into consideration the injuries sustained by the boy, who was admitted to hospital for two days, and that he was under the care of Adib.

“We also considered the mitigation factors in determining the sentence,” she said.

Deputy public prosecutor Dhiya Shazwani Izyan Mohd Akhir submitted earlier that the punishment for the offence was a maximum one-year jail term and a fine of up to RM2,000 or both.

“The High Court judge had misdirected himself in imposing a fine that exceeded what is allowed under the law,” she said.

Lawyer Khairul Amin Abdullah, who represented Adib, urged the bench not to disturb the jail term, saying his client had lost his job.

The bench ordered the excess fine imposed on Adib to be returned to him.

The trial was told that Adib had whipped the boy’s legs with a cane at a school in Bandar Seri Putra, Hulu Langat, Kajang, on Aug 16, 2017.
